What are News Media Sites?
News media sites are online platforms that provide news coverage and analysis on a wide range of topics, including politics, business, sports, and more. These sites can be categorized into several types, including:
Breaking News Sites: These sites focus on providing up-to-the-minute coverage of breaking news stories, often with a focus on sensational or dramatic headlines. Examples include CNN, Fox News, and MSNBC.
In-Depth Analysis Sites: These sites take a more in-depth approach to news coverage, often featuring in-depth analysis and commentary from experts and journalists. Examples include The New York Times, The Washington Post, and The Guardian.
Sports News Sites: These sites focus specifically on sports news and coverage, often featuring scores, schedules, and analysis. Examples include ESPN, Sports Illustrated, and Fox Sports.
Specialized News Sites: These sites focus on specific topics or industries, such as technology, healthcare, or finance. Examples include TechCrunch, The Verge, and Bloomberg.

Types of News Media Sites
News media sites have evolved over the years to cater to diverse interests and preferences of readers. There are various types of news media sites, each with its unique focus and approach to reporting news. Here are some of the most common types of news media sites:
General News Sites
These sites provide a comprehensive coverage of news, including politics, business, entertainment, and sports. They often have a team of journalists and editors who work together to gather and present news in a neutral and unbiased manner. Examples of general news sites include The New York Times, The Wall Street Journal, and The Guardian.
Sports News Sites
Sports news sites are dedicated to providing the latest news, scores, and updates on various sports, including live matches. They often have a team of sports journalists and analysts who provide in-depth coverage of sports events, teams, and players. Examples of sports news sites include ESPN, Fox Sports, and Sports Illustrated.
Specialized News Sites
These sites focus on specific topics or industries, such as technology, healthcare, or finance. They often have a team of experts and journalists who provide in-depth coverage of the latest developments and trends in their respective fields. Examples of specialized news sites include TechCrunch, The Verge, and The Financial Times.
Blog-Style News Sites
These sites are often run by individual bloggers or small teams of writers who provide their own unique perspectives and insights on various news topics. They often have a more personal and opinionated tone, and may not always adhere to traditional journalistic standards. Examples of blog-style news sites include The Huffington Post, The Daily Beast, and The Daily Mail.
Live News Sites
These sites provide real-time coverage of news events, often with live updates, videos, and photos. They often have a team of journalists and producers who work together to gather and present news in a fast-paced and dynamic environment. Examples of live news sites include CNN, Al Jazeera, and BBC News.

Best Practices for News Media Sites
When it comes to news media sites, it’s crucial to prioritize accuracy, speed, and user experience. Here are some best practices to help you achieve this:
1. Stay Up-to-Date with the Latest News
News is a fast-paced and ever-changing industry. To stay ahead of the curve, it’s essential to have a team of journalists and editors who are constantly monitoring and updating news stories. This ensures that your site remains a trusted source of information for your audience.
2. Provide Live Updates for Breaking News
Breaking New York news news is a key aspect of the news industry. To keep your audience informed, it’s crucial to provide live updates on developing stories. This can include live blogs, live tweets, and live video feeds. This not only keeps your audience engaged but also helps to build trust and credibility.
3. Offer In-Depth Analysis and Commentary
While news is important, in-depth analysis and commentary are also crucial for providing context and insight. This can include opinion pieces, analysis, and expert commentary. This helps to provide a more comprehensive understanding of the news and its implications.
4. Utilize Visual Content
Visual content is a key aspect of modern news media. This can include videos, images, and infographics. Not only do these formats help to break up the monotony of text, but they also help to convey complex information in a more engaging and accessible way.
5. Prioritize User Experience
User experience is critical for news media sites. This includes a clean and intuitive design, easy navigation, and a responsive design that adapts to different devices and screen sizes. A good user experience not only keeps your audience engaged but also helps to build trust and loyalty.
6. Leverage Social Media
Social media is a powerful tool for news media sites. This can include sharing news stories, live updates, and analysis on social media platforms. This helps to increase engagement, build a community, and drive traffic to your site.
7. Monitor and Analyze Performance
Finally, it’s essential to monitor and analyze your site’s performance. This can include tracking metrics such as page views, engagement, and conversion rates. This helps to identify areas for improvement and optimize your site for better performance.
